The day began with the death of Golani soldier Sgt. First Class Negev Dagan from a Hezbollah mortar in southern Lebanon, the sixth IDF fatality since the ceasefire. By late morning, Trump's offer to freeze Iran's nuclear program for 20 years dominated coverage, with Iran expressing distrust. In the early afternoon, Hezbollah launched an intense drone and rocket barrage on northern Israel, prompting Israeli preparations for a significant response. The evening saw a dramatic shift as Israel targeted Hamas military chief Izz al-Din al-Haddad in Gaza City, described as the last remaining architect of the October 7 massacre. Security sources reported high confidence in the elimination, overshadowing other stories.
